Output e1893425c40c3738a717ce7df8fcff569668a3576cd593db004153245131ad60:0

value
1256642
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 49883b83ef181aba502c6bbdb187c43e9dfc1c55 OP_EQUALVERIFY OP_CHECKSIG
address
17hoXbwVhd41K9QqEsWZ8ikcav19icJRzF
transaction
e1893425c40c3738a717ce7df8fcff569668a3576cd593db004153245131ad60
confirmations
494118
spent
true